I recently redownloaded Deadlock and instantly got into the game. After launching, I immediately switched to Rem in the Hideout and couldn't see Abrams' health bar (dmg dealt is still visible). I can't recreate the bug again, but when I swapped characters, it took a long time for the game to load the new character, leaving me in a modelless state, and during that state I could see Abrams' health but partially "covered" with something invisible(?) that's "layered on top of the health bar"(?), and this "invisible layer" moves based on my camera. (Z-Fighting?)
I rejoined the game and it was still bugged, so I went to sandbox to check if it's a hideout only issue, but the problem was still there (Video 1). After a few minutes running around the map, suddenly I was able to see the enemy health again but only when close by (Video 2). Then I noticed that by tagging along, you could extend the distance where you can see enemy health, and I noticed the enemy health appearing and disappearing again when I move the camera while tagging along with an ally far enough away (Video 3, look closely at the enemies behind the cars when I tag along with the ally furthest away).
I'm running 720p60 resolution and non-advanced low setting. Could it be an LOD issue?
I have attached the specs of my laptop. I recently updated my Nvidia driver before this since Deadlock reminded me to on first launch.
